History of the Foundation

The Kilgore ISD Education Foundation was formed in 2009 as an avenue to raise funds for classroom technology and instruction development for KISD classrooms. The foundation was formed by two local businessmen, Bobby Beane and Randy Brogoitti in conjunction with the KISD administration. The foundation chose not to go public but to approach individual businesses and community members for the first projects. The foundation was able to raise $55,000 in just a few weeks and received matching funds of $100,000 from the school district to install interactive boards, interactive devices and audio/video tools in core academic classes  at the middle and high School campuses. 


The Foundation's mission continues:  To endow and enhance the educational experience of students by providing financial support for district-wide programs and activities.
